The Food Safety Authority is warning consumers that meat bought from unapproved outlets may not be safe to eat.
It comes after a number of beef carcases were stolen from a container last week. On Friday Gardai recovered a trailer in Co. Louth which had the hind quarters of 36 carcases taken from it.
